Top-seeded Gonzaga, Arizona and Kansas are still alive in the men’s NCAA Tournament, as are the Providence Friars, led by “The American Dream” Ed Cooley.

But March has indeed been mad. Saint Peters, out of Jersey City, New Jersey, became the third 15-seed to advance to the Sweet 16. Miami (FL) and Iowa State, a pair of double-digit seeds, will meet to determine an Elite Eight representative.
